Back to newsThe BOAK highway will be temporarily closed to traffic on Wednesday, May 20, 2026, between 10:00 and 15:00, on the section between Agios Nikolaos and Neapoli in eastern Crete. The closures will be brief and are related to ongoing construction or maintenance work along this major east-west road corridor. Travelers planning to drive between Heraklion and Agios Nikolaos during those morning hours should expect short delays or possible detours on that stretch. If your itinerary includes visiting Agios Nikolaos, Elounda, or the Lasithi plateau on Wednesday, consider departing earlier in the morning or after 15:00 to avoid disruption. Local signage and traffic personnel will be in place to guide drivers during the interruption.
